Patent number: 10467912Abstract: A vehicular situation display including a user interface, a display, and a processor is provided to modify a vertical profile of a flight plan. The processor may generate vertical profile display data on the display based, receive a request to edit the vertical profile, expand the vertical profile display data on the display, generate a first movable reference line corresponding to one of an altitude, a distance and a time, receive, from the user interface, a flight plan change request to change an altitude, distance or time of the flight plan, the altitude, distance or time corresponding to the first movable reference line, generate a preview of an updated flight plan, and transmit the approval of the displayed updated flight plan to a flight management system, the flight management system configured to update the flight plan of the aircraft based upon the command to change the flight plan.Type: GrantFiled: March 14, 2017Date of Patent: November 5, 2019Assignee: HONEYWELL INTERNATIONAL INC.Inventors: Sue McCullough, Mahesh Sivaratri, Sujith Kalarickal, Kalimulla Khan, John R, Soumitri Swain

Publication number: 20180373404Abstract: A method for communicating using an architecture compatible with a multi-function control and display unit (MCDU) onboard an aircraft is provided. The method intercepts MCDU format communications transmitted by a plurality of avionics systems to the MCDU using a plurality of MCDU communication connections, by at least one processor; presents the intercepted MCDU format communications, via a graphical user interface (GUI) presented by a display device communicatively coupled to the at least one processor; receives user input data via the GUI, wherein the user input data comprises at least one of data entry, user selections, and user commands associated with the plurality of avionics systems; and transmits the user input data to the plurality of avionics systems using the plurality of MCDU communication connections, by a communication device communicatively coupled to the at least one processor.Type: ApplicationFiled: June 27, 2017Publication date: December 27, 2018Applicant: HONEYWELL INTERNATIONAL INC.Inventors: Mahesh Sivaratri, Sue McCullough, Sushma Bidrupane, Prashanth Ramanna, Phillip Toews, Sanju Kumari, Bhargavi Rangu, Pranav Patel

Patent number: 10011370Abstract: A wearable device is provided to be worn by an operator of an aircraft. The wearable device includes a communication unit configured to receive aircraft parameters from an aircraft system; a database configured to store a rule set that defines at least a first rule with a first alert condition and a first response associated with the first alert condition; a processing unit coupled to the communication unit and the database, the processing unit configured to evaluate the first alert condition in view of the aircraft parameters and to initiate the first response when the aircraft parameters violate the first condition; and an alert unit coupled to the processing unit and configured to communicate the first response to the operator.Type: GrantFiled: October 22, 2015Date of Patent: July 3, 2018Assignee: HONEYWELL INTERNATIONAL INC.Inventors: Hariharan Saptharishi, Gobinathan Baladhandapani, Sue McCullough, Eric Christianson

Patent number: 9702726Abstract: A system and method for providing the information contained in instrument procedure charts in a more intuitive and easier to comprehend manner is provided. The provided enhanced instrument procedure visualization system displays a dynamic three-dimensional view of a selected instrument procedure, and incorporates time-relevant information from weather and traffic sources. The provided enhanced instrument procedure visualization system further allows a pilot to scroll forward and backward in time to review and study the complete instrument procedure.Type: GrantFiled: November 16, 2015Date of Patent: July 11, 2017Assignee: HONEYWELL INTERNATIONAL INC.Inventors: Nathan Shaughn Turner, John-Paul Gorsky, Vincent Acuna, Sue McCullough, Charles Dairman, Steven Crouch

Patent number: 9665345Abstract: Systems and methods for controlling a flight deck multifunction control display unit are disclosed. In various embodiments, the systems may comprise a flight management system or other MCDU driven devices, a command database that stores a plurality of voice commands and a plurality of multifunction control display unit commands. In various embodiments, each voice command is associated with one of the plurality of multifunction control display unit commands. The systems may further comprise a pilot voice interface configured to receive a voice command from a pilot and transmit the voice command to the multifunction control display unit. The multifunction control display unit can receive the voice command from the pilot voice interface and, in response, access the command database to identify a multifunction control display unit command in the command database that is associated with the voice command.Type: GrantFiled: November 25, 2014Date of Patent: May 30, 2017Assignee: HONEYWELL INTERNATIONAL INC.Inventors: Sue McCullough, Mark Pearson, Phillip Toews, Charles Dairman, Shane Lai, Hariharan Saptharishi, Venkat Ramana Mummadi

Patent number: 9550578Abstract: A system and method are provided for programming a flight management system in response to a voice input. The voice input is validated (the pilot spoken vocabulary is thereby filtered (e.g., adapted) to improve recognition accuracy and reduce false positives) by comparing the current operational state of the aircraft (for example, climb, level flight, descent, speed, altitude, and heading), operation validities and availabilities (for example, operations allowed and not allowed) based on the flight management system planned and predicted lateral and vertical trajectory of the flight route (flight plan) from origin/present position to destination, and the requested action being taken.Type: GrantFiled: February 4, 2014Date of Patent: January 24, 2017Assignee: HONEYWELL INTERNATIONAL INC.Inventors: Sue McCullough, Mahesh Sivaratri

Patent number: 9548049Abstract: A method of managing speech data in a system is provided. The method includes receiving speech data that is generated by a speech recognition module; searching data structures of a definition file for a speech tag based on the speech data, wherein the data structures define features of a display screen; and determining an action associated with the speech tag; and at least one of communicating data to an application of the system and generating display data based on the action.Type: GrantFiled: February 19, 2014Date of Patent: January 17, 2017Assignee: HONEYWELL INTERNATIONAL INC.Inventors: Sue McCullough, David Bibby, Mahesh Sivaratri, Minni Ambooken

Patent number: 9530318Abstract: Embodiments of a touchscreen-enabled electronic device (referred to as a “digital pilot notepad”), methods, and program products facilitating the entry of handwritten pilot data into one or more flight deck systems are disclosed. In one embodiment, the digital pilot notepad includes an avionics interface over which alphanumeric input data is transmitted to a flight deck system, a touchscreen device, and a controller operably coupled to the avionics interface and to the touchscreen device. The controller is configured to digitally capture a handwritten pilot note written on the touchscreen device by a pilot, convert the handwritten pilot note to alphanumeric input data in a format compatible with the flight deck system, and subsequently submit the alphanumeric input data to the flight deck system over the avionics interface.Type: GrantFiled: July 28, 2015Date of Patent: December 27, 2016Assignee: HONEYWELL INTERNATIONAL INC.Inventors: Nathan Shaughn Turner, Charles Dairman, Kelsey Begaye, Sue McCullough

Patent number: 8432298Abstract: A visual display system is provided for an aircraft having a flight plan with a plurality of flight plan pages. The system includes a display unit configured to display at least one of the flight plan pages; an input device configured to receive an input from a user corresponding to a selected flight plan page from the plurality of flight plan pages; and a processor coupled to the monitor and the input device. The processor is configured to receive the input from the input device and provide the selected flight plan page to the display unit for display based on the input.Type: GrantFiled: October 30, 2009Date of Patent: April 30, 2013Assignee: Honeywell International Inc.Inventor: Sue McCullough

Publication number: 20060088640Abstract: Methods and compositions for baked food products are provided. Illustrative baked food products comprise a flour mixture comprising peanut flour, baking powder, a fat, a milk product, and egg. Illustrative methods comprise preparing a dough comprising wheat flour, salt, baking powder, a fat, a milk product, egg, and peanut flour, rolling the dough, and baking the dough.Type: ApplicationFiled: August 30, 2005Publication date: April 27, 2006Applicant: University of Georgia Research Foundation, Inc.Inventors: Susan McWatters, Sue McCullough, Sandra Walker

Publication number: 20050175740Abstract: Methods and compositions are provided for a nut butter-filled pastry comprising a pastry exterior, and a filling substantially enclosed in the pastry exterior, the filling comprising a nut butter. In illustrative embodiments, the nut butter is peanut butter.Type: ApplicationFiled: February 3, 2005Publication date: August 11, 2005Inventors: Susan McWatters, Sandra Walker, Sue McCullough, Robert Phillips, Manjeet Chinnan
